What Are Temp Services Jobs? An Overview

Temporary services jobs, commonly known as temporary services positions, represent critical employment opportunities filled for a limited duration to address specific business needs—whether seasonal demands, project-based work, or employee absences. These roles span a diverse array of functions, from administrative and clerical tasks to specialized technical responsibilities across various industries. As we look to 2025, the market for temp services jobs is poised for significant growth, driven by an increasing demand from businesses seeking agile workforce solutions to navigate economic uncertainties.

Temporary positions provide substantial flexibility for both employers and employees. For businesses, they facilitate swift workforce adjustments in response to immediate needs, guaranteeing operational efficiency without the long-term commitment associated with permanent hires. For job seekers, temp services jobs can act as valuable stepping stones toward permanent employment, enabling them to gain experience and showcase their skills in diverse environments.

Exploring Different Types of Temporary Jobs

Temp services jobs encompass a diverse range of positions across multiple sectors, reflecting the dynamic needs of today’s workforce. The most common types of temporary positions include:

  • Administrative Positions: Roles such as office assistants, receptionists, and Customer Service Representatives are vital for supporting daily operations and ensuring organizational efficiency.   • Sales and Marketing: Temporary roles in sales support and marketing campaigns are frequently sought after during peak seasons, allowing businesses to capitalize on increased consumer activity.   • Healthcare: Positions such as nursing assistants and medical administrative support become essential during high-demand periods, ensuring that healthcare facilities maintain quality service.
  • Seasonal Work: Roles related to holiday retail or summer events necessitate additional staffing for specific time frames, showcasing the adaptability of temp services jobs to seasonal fluctuations.

Challenges in Temporary Staffing: Insights for HR Managers

HR managers frequently navigate a landscape filled with challenges when it comes to temp services jobs, especially in the financial sector. Among the most pressing issues are:

  • Compliance and Regulations: The complexity of ensuring that temporary staff adhere to labor laws and regulations is significant, especially given the variations in state laws. In 2025, compliance issues remain a critical concern, with statistics indicating that organizations that fail to comply with these regulations face increased legal risks and potential fines.

  • Talent Retention: The transient nature of temporary positions often results in high turnover rates, complicating efforts for HR managers to maintain a stable and consistent workforce. This challenge is exacerbated by the competitive job market, where skilled temporary workers are in high demand.

  • Integration with Permanent Staff: Temporary employees may encounter difficulties when integrating into established teams, which can disrupt overall productivity and morale. Effective onboarding processes and team-building initiatives are essential to mitigate these integration challenges.

  • Quality Control: Ensuring that temporary workers meet the organization’s standards for quality and performance can be daunting. This necessitates ongoing training and oversight, as well as a commitment to fostering a culture of excellence among all employees.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are temporary services jobs?

Temporary services jobs are critical employment opportunities filled for a limited duration to address specific business needs, such as seasonal demands, project-based work, or employee absences. They cover a range of functions across various industries, including administrative, clerical, and specialized technical roles.

Why is the market for temp services jobs expected to grow by 2025?

The market for temp services jobs is poised for significant growth due to increasing demand from businesses seeking agile workforce solutions to navigate economic uncertainties.

What flexibility do temporary positions provide for employers and employees?

Temporary positions allow employers to swiftly adjust their workforce in response to immediate needs without the long-term commitment of permanent hires. For employees, these jobs can serve as valuable stepping stones toward permanent employment, providing experience and opportunities to showcase their skills.

How do temp services jobs impact the labor market?

Temp services jobs enable quick hires and provide access to a diverse talent pool, which is essential in a competitive job market. They also help workers transition into new fields and upskill within their current roles, making skills crucial in today’s job market.

What types of positions are commonly available in temp services?

Common types of temporary positions include: Administrative positions (e.g., office assistants, receptionists), Technical positions (e.g., IT support, engineering), Sales and marketing roles (e.g., sales support, marketing campaign assistance), Healthcare positions (e.g., nursing assistants, medical administrative support), Seasonal work (e.g., holiday retail, summer events).

What factors influence the demand for temporary positions?

The demand for temporary positions is influenced by economic conditions, regulatory changes like the Affordable Care Act, and workplace evolution. The increasing prevalence of part-time roles and the need for flexibility in staffing also contribute to this demand.
